How to Calculate Customer Lifetime Value (CLV) Easily
Have you ever wondered who the really worthwhile customers are? You’re not alone. Intelligent companies already know the amount of income each client brings over the course of their relationship.
Whether you’re a startup founder, marketing manager, or business analyst, understanding how to calculate Customer Lifetime Value (CLV) is like having a crystal ball for your revenue. It informs you who you should nurture, whom you should spend your marketing budget on, and which categories of customers should receive VIP treatment.
Let’s dive into the world of customer lifetime value calculation and turn you into a CLV pro.
What is Customer Lifetime Value?
Before we jump into the customer lifetime value formula, let’s get crystal clear on what we’re measuring.
Customer Lifetime Value refers to the amount of revenue you are likely to get out of one customer in the overall life of the customer with your business. Consider the long-term value of having a happy person versus the short-term satisfaction of making a single sale.
Here’s why it matters:
- Smart marketing expenditure: Have a clear idea of the amount of money you can put into buying new customers.
- More effective retention plans: Find your most prized customers and be able to retain them again.
- Informed business choices: Invest in products, services, and segments of the customer that make real profit.
- Sustainable growth: Develop a business model through long-term relationships, not on a single transaction basis.
The Customer Lifetime Value Formula: Your Starting Point
Ready to calculate customer lifetime value? Let’s start with the most straightforward CLV formula:
CLV = Average Purchase Value × Purchase Frequency × Customer Lifespan
Let’s break this down:
- Average Purchase Value: How much a customer typically spends per transaction
- Purchase Frequency: How often they buy from you within a specific timeframe
- Customer Lifespan: How long they remain an active customer
Customer Lifetime Value Example
Imagine you run a specialty coffee subscription service. Here’s your data:
- Average purchase value: $45 per order
- Purchase frequency: 12 times per year
- Average customer lifespan: 3 years
CLV Calculation: CLV = $45 × 12 × 3 = $1,620
This implies that each customer is worth $1,620 over their lifetime. By now, you can see that in the event that your customer acquisition cost is $200, then you are on the right track. If it’s $1,800? It is time to reconsider your approach.
How to Calculate CLV in Marketing: The Advanced Approach
Want to get more sophisticated with your customer lifetime value modeling? Let’s explore the customer LTV formula that accounts for profit margins and discount rates.
Advanced CLV Formula:
CLV = (Average Purchase Value × Purchase Frequency × Gross Margin) × (1 / Churn Rate)
Or, if you want to factor in the time value of money:
CLV = Σ [(Revenue per Customer × Gross Margin) / (1 + Discount Rate)^t]
Where:
- Gross Margin: Your profit percentage after costs
- Churn Rate: The percentage of customers who stop buying
- Discount Rate: The rate at which future revenue decreases in value
Lifetime Value Calculation Example
Let’s say you’re an e-commerce business selling athletic wear:
- Monthly revenue per customer: $100
- Gross margin: 40%
- Monthly churn rate: 5%
- Average customer lifetime: 20 months
Calculate customer value: CLV = ($100 × 0.40) × (1 / 0.05) = $40 × 20 = $800
This customer lifetime value equation gives you a more realistic picture by accounting for actual profit and customer retention.
How to Calculate CLV in Excel: A Step-by-Step Guide
Love spreadsheets? Here’s how to calculate the lifetime value of a customer using Excel:

Step 1: Set Up Your Data Columns
- Column A: Customer ID
- Column B: Average Purchase Value
- Column C: Purchase Frequency (annual)
- Column D: Customer Lifespan (years)
- Column E: Gross Margin (%)
Step 2: Create the CLV Formula
In Column F (CLV), enter:
=B2*C2*D2*E2
Step 3: Apply to All Customers
Drag the formula down to calculate CLV for your entire customer base.
Pro Tip: Pivot tables can be used to segment customers by CLV range. This will help you immediately determine your platinum, gold, and bronze customer levels.
How to Find CLV for Different Business Models
One of the best things about Customer Lifetime Value (CLV) is its adaptability. Depending on how your business makes money, the formula and the data you focus on will change. Below is a deeper breakdown of how to calculate and interpret CLV across common business models.
1. Subscription-Based Businesses
For SaaS companies or subscription services:
-
- Formula
CLV = (Average Monthly Recurring Revenue × Gross Margin) ÷ Monthly Churn Rate - What this means
Subscription businesses depend on recurring revenue and customer retention. Even small improvements in churn can dramatically increase CLV.
- Formula
- Key inputs explained
- Average Monthly Recurring Revenue (MRR): Average revenue generated per customer each month
- Gross Margin: Revenue minus direct service costs
- Monthly Churn Rate: Percentage of customers who cancel each month
- Why it works
Lower churn = longer customer lifespan = higher CLV. This model rewards retention-focused strategies like onboarding, feature adoption, and customer success. - Optimization tip
Focus on reducing churn before increasing acquisition spend; retention has a compounding effect on CLV.
2. E-commerce Businesses (Retail, DTC, Marketplaces)
-
- Formula
CLV = Average Order Value × Number of Repeat Purchases × Average Retention Time - What this means
E-commerce CLV is driven by purchase frequency and how long customers keep coming back.
- Formula
- Key inputs explained
- Average Order Value (AOV): Average spend per transaction
- Repeat Purchases: Number of orders per customer over time
Retention Time: How long customers continue purchasing
- Why it works
This model highlights opportunities for upselling, cross-selling, and loyalty programs to increase revenue per customer. - Optimization tip
Improve CLV by increasing repeat purchase rates through email marketing, personalized offers, and post-purchase engagement.
3. B2B Companies (Enterprise, Services, Long-Term Contracts)
-
- Formula
CLV = (Average Contract Value × Gross Margin × Average Contract Length) − Customer Acquisition Cost - What this means
B2B CLV accounts for longer sales cycles, higher contract values, and significant acquisition costs.
- Formula
- Key inputs explained
- Average Contract Value (ACV): Revenue per contract
- Contract Length: Duration of customer relationship (years or months)
- Customer Acquisition Cost (CAC): Sales and marketing spend to acquire one customer
- Why it works
This approach ensures CLV reflects true profitability, not just revenue, which is critical for scaling sales teams sustainably. - Optimization tip
Increase CLV by extending contract lengths, improving renewal rates, and expanding accounts through upsells and cross-sells.
The Real Power: Using CLV to Drive Growth
Now that you know how to calculate CLTV, let’s talk strategy. Here’s where customer lifetime value modeling becomes your competitive advantage:
1. Optimize Your Marketing Budget
Assuming you have a CLV of $1,000 and a customer acquisition cost of $300, you will have $700 to work with. This means you can afford to:
- Invest in premium advertising channels
- Test new marketing strategies
- Offer attractive onboarding discounts
2. Segment Your Customers
All customers are not created equal. Use the lifetime value of a customer to create tiers:
- High CLV: White-glove service, exclusive perks, priority support
- Medium CLV: Standard experience with targeted upsells
- Low CLV: Automated nurturing, efficiency-focused approach
3. Improve Retention Strategies
The following is a compelling statistic: a 5% increase in customer retention can increase profits by 25% to 95%. When you understand customer lifetime value calculation, you know exactly how much you can invest in keeping people around.
Focus on:
- Rewards in terms of loyalty programs that reward repeat buyers.
- Customized messages on the history of purchasing.
- Active customer service to stop churn.
4. Product Development Decisions
There is something your high-CLV customers are telling you. What products do they buy? What features do they love? Apply this understanding as a roadmap.
Common CLV Mistakes (And How to Avoid Them)
Mistake #1: Ignoring Customer Acquisition Cost
CLV is a formula you cannot compute without considering the cost of acquiring the customer. Always compare:
CLV to CAC Ratio = Customer Lifetime Value / Customer Acquisition Cost
A healthy ratio is typically 3:1 or higher.
Mistake #2: Using Outdated Data
Customer behavior changes. That customer lifetime value example you calculated last year? It could be drastically different at this time. Calculate no less than quarterly.
Mistake #3: Treating All Customers the Same
Standardized CLV lacks the intricacies. Segment by:
- Customer acquisition channel.
- Product category
- Geographic region
- Customer demographics
Mistake #4: Forgetting About Referrals
High-value customers often bring friends. Factor in referral value when you calculate customer lifetime value for a complete picture.
Advanced CLV Tactics: Level Up Your Analysis
Take your CLV analysis to the next level with advanced techniques that go beyond basic calculations. Predict future value, track trends, and act in real time to maximize customer profitability.
| Advanced CLV Technique | What It Is | Key Inputs / Data Used | Why It’s Valuable |
| Predictive CLV Modeling | Uses machine learning to forecast future customer lifetime value | Early purchase patterns, engagement metrics, demographic data, and behavioral indicators | Identifies high-value customers early and improves targeting, retention, and marketing ROI |
| Cohort Analysis | Groups customers by acquisition date and tracks CLV over time | Acquisition date, retention rates, revenue per cohort | Reveals trends, compares performance across cohorts, and improves CLV forecasting accuracy |
| Dynamic CLV Tracking | Continuously updates CLV using real-time customer behavior | Live usage data, transaction activity, engagement signals | Enables proactive intervention to prevent churn and protect high-value customers |
Tools to Simplify Your CLV Calculation
No desire to make everything by hand? These tools make it easier to calculate customer value:
| Tool Category | Tool Name | What It Helps With |
| Web Analytics | Google Analytics | Tracks purchase behavior, customer journeys, and retention metrics |
| CRM Platforms | Salesforce | Built-in customer data management and CLV tracking |
| HubSpot | Customer lifecycle tracking with revenue and retention insights | |
| Zoho CRM | CLV estimation using sales, engagement, and retention data | |
| Business Intelligence (BI) Tools | Tableau | Advanced CLV visualization and dashboarding |
| Power BI | Data modeling and interactive CLV reporting | |
| Looker | Centralized data exploration for CLV analysis | |
| Specialized CLV Software | Optimove | Predictive CLV modeling and customer segmentation |
| Custora | Customer analytics and lifetime value forecasting | |
| Pecan AI | Automated predictive CLV and churn modeling | |
| End-to-End Analytics Platforms | ProactiveAI | Converts raw data into actionable, strategic CLV intelligence |
When you need a unified solution that delivers analytics and actionable insights, you can use platforms such as ProactiveAI to convert raw data into strategic CLV intelligence.
Putting It All Together: Your CLV Action Plan
Here’s your roadmap to mastering how to calculate lifetime value:
Week 1: Gather Your Data
- Mean buy value amongst all customers.
- How many times have you purchased in the last 12 months?
- Churn and customer retention rates.
- Product or service line gross margins.
Week 2: Run Your Calculations
- Use the basic customer lifetime value equation first
- And then test the more sophisticated equations, which include margins and churn.
- Prepare your Excel template to track continually.
Week 3: Segment and Analyze
- Develop customer levels by CLV.
- Trace the trends of high-value customers.
- Low-value/churning segments of spot red flags.
Week 4: Take Action
- Optimize marketing budgets using CLV.
- Introduction of retention programs on high value customers.
- Segmentation Test strategies to drive lifetime value.
Conclusion
Learning how to find Customer Lifetime Value isn’t just an academic exercise; it’s the difference between guessing and knowing where your business stands. Whether you’re using a simple customer lifetime value formula or sophisticated customer lifetime value modeling, this metric gives you the clarity to make smarter decisions.
It is important to remember that each customer relationship is an investment. The customer lifetime value calculation shows the return on that investment. Waste it, and you will be creating a more profitable, sustainable business, and make it even stronger with each satisfied customer.
Are you about to assume control of your customer data and gain greater insight into CLV? Begin to track, begin to calculate, and see how the knowledge of your customer lifetime value will change your entire business strategy.
FAQs
1. What is predictive CLV modeling?
Predictive CLV modeling uses historical and behavioral data with machine learning to estimate a customer’s future lifetime value, helping businesses focus on high-value customers early.
2. Why is cohort analysis important for CLV?
Cohort analysis groups customers by characteristics like acquisition date, revealing retention trends and revenue patterns that average metrics can hide.
3. What is dynamic CLV tracking?
Dynamic CLV tracking continuously updates lifetime value in real time based on customer behavior, allowing proactive interventions to prevent churn.
4. Which businesses benefit most from advanced CLV tactics?
Subscription-based, e-commerce, and B2B companies with recurring revenue or large customer datasets gain the most from predictive modeling, cohort analysis, and dynamic tracking.
5. What data do I need for advanced CLV calculations?
Typical inputs include transaction history, engagement metrics, demographic data, churn rates, purchase frequency, and customer acquisition costs.
6. How can I use advanced CLV to improve revenue?
By identifying high-value customers, forecasting churn, and tailoring retention strategies, businesses can increase customer loyalty and maximize profitability.
Frequently Asked Questions
Get the latest insights on Conversational AI
Stay ahead of the curve with weekly updates on data analytics, AI trends, and eCommerce growth strategies delivered straight to your inbox.

SparxIT